CANCELLATION OF ULTRA-VIOLET INFINITIES IN ONE LOOP GRAVITY

    Quantization of gravity is a formidable challenge for modern theoretical physics. Ultraviolet divergencies are the problem. In 1974 the author used functional integral formalism for the quantization. The background formulation helped to solve the problem in one loop approximation. The author proved that the divergencies cancel on mass shell, because of Einstein's equations of motion.
